Home Made PlayDough
Let the kids enjoy helping you mix the dough while strenghening their fine motor skills - The secret to this Playdough is the Cream of Tartar - it provides a smooth texture without the "crumble", making clean up a breeze.
3 cups flour 3 cups water 1 1/2 cups salt 3 tbs cooking oil 6 tsp cream of tartar food coloring
In a small bowl, mix together flour, salt, and cream of tartar. In a separate bowl, mix water, oil and food coloring. Combine contents of both bowls in a saucepan and cook over low heat until thick. With floured hands (very important) and a floured surface, knead dough while warm. Keeps well for long periods of time in an airtight contianer.
Full recipe, I usually cut it in half and it still makes a lot. Enjoy!

What Makes a Good Toy?
The greatest benefits of a toy are the joy and self esteem that a child experiences when playing with it! A well chosen toy has certain aspects that make it more valuable to a child's growth:
- A toy should be challenging while allowing for success.
- The toy can be used in several different ways.
- A child can power the toy with their own imagination and creative thinking.
- The toy can grow with the child through more than one developmental stage.
- The toy engages the child's interest beyond a few minutes.
- The toy is safe.
- The toy encourages the parents and child to play together!
